Homeowners thinking about how they can kit out their outdoor space for the warmer months have been encouraged to look at some wooden garden furniture.
Robert Bridgman said that this type of lawn decoration can make an area look “beautiful and attractive”, while also being ideal for those who want to relax outside once the sun shines.
Another appealing prospect about teak garden furniture is that it is usually very easy to move around, so that new designs can be created with ease.
Furthermore, Mr Bridgman noted: “Wooden garden furniture does not occupy much space. They are space friendly.”
The author went on to explain that people who opt for garden furniture of this material will be pleased to know that they can usually resist decay from weather, meaning they can be a long-term investment.
Meanwhile, Horticulture Week recently reported that those in the US may soon be able to get their hands on some Alexander Rose garden furniture, after the brand was taken over by The Roda Group.
